Output af6ebdac21d03638d2b4ce2e1bb13798dd93b8c25ce0ece7a6161fd56a6c9f72:0

value
2554324827
script pubkey
OP_0 OP_PUSHBYTES_20 8beddd106ef6e5b2622d09b3be769db164ceffb6
address
tb1q30ka6yrw7mjmyc3dpxemua5ak9jvalak6vy45m
transaction
af6ebdac21d03638d2b4ce2e1bb13798dd93b8c25ce0ece7a6161fd56a6c9f72
confirmations
105936
spent
true